Class: DigitSend::Repository
- Inherits:
-
Object
- Object
- DigitSend::Repository
- Defined in:
- lib/digitsend/repository.rb
Class Method Summary collapse
Class Method Details
.upload(repo_name, path, filename, data = nil) ⇒ Object
4 5 6 7 8 9 10 11 12 |
# File 'lib/digitsend/repository.rb', line 4 def upload(repo_name, path, filename, data = nil) begin uuid = Client.upload_s3_file(filename, data) rescue Errno::ECONNREFUSED return create_version_with_content(repo_name, path, filename, data) end create_version_with_s3_file(repo_name, path, uuid) end |